Output d6035ae63c4dfec67c26df1ddc0d24b3a0d2af98e62b2c2570ed223b29d4b536:13

value
8949251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1efd2860f747b2348cae977add85ef758453ffb6 OP_EQUAL
address
34WsU1Jj8NkgAnzmDLF51kWhheNwXRA2d3
transaction
d6035ae63c4dfec67c26df1ddc0d24b3a0d2af98e62b2c2570ed223b29d4b536
spent
true